Tokio Marine HCC’s data shows rising popularity of TRI, increased confidence amid M&A slowdown

Share!

Reinsurance News - Jul 18, 2023

Despite a recent decline in mergers and acquisitions (M&A) activity over the past year, new data released by Tokio Marine HCC (TMHCC) emphasises the growing popularity of Transaction Risk Insurance (TRI) and its effectiveness in paying claims, contributing to increased confidence among industry...
